As the Principal, Strategic Operations – xBid, you will serve as the dedicated owner of the bidder journey and the primary point of contact for all xBid activity. You'll build relationships with buyers, coordinate auction activity, manage critical transaction processes, and partner closely with Operations, Auctioneers, Legal, Escrow, and Technology teams to ensure a seamless experience.
This is an ideal opportunity for someone who thrives in a fast-paced environment, enjoys building relationships, and has a strong attention to detail when managing time-sensitive transactions.
About the Role
Serve as the primary point of contact for all xBid bidder inquiries and support needs.
Guide new bidders through onboarding and resolve system-related issues in partnership with the xBid development team.
Build strong relationships with buyers by understanding their investment preferences and purchasing goals.
Match bidders with eligible properties and provide relevant property information and data.
Coordinate bidder funding and ensure wire transactions are completed accurately and timely.
Support bidders with bid placement and ensure a smooth auction-day experience.
Partner with auctioneers to ensure all bids are received and submitted accurately.
Manage post-sale communications and facilitate fund disbursements to law firms, escrow agents, and bidders when applicable.
Conduct outreach to prospective bidders and execute campaigns designed to drive platform engagement and growth.
Track platform enhancements and collaborate with technology partners to support implementation and adoption.

We are Xome, a subsidiary of Rocket, and a leading innovator in the real estate industry, committed to transforming the way people buy and sell homes. Our company headquarters is in Lewisville, Texas. We leverage cutting-edge technology to streamline the real estate process, making it more transparent, efficient, and user-friendly. Our platform connects buyers and sellers directly, offering comprehensive property data, seamless real estate auction transaction capabilities, and expert support to ensure a smooth experience from start to finish. Healthcare Strength — Coverage includes medical (Blue Cross Blue Shield or Kaiser in CA), dental (Delta Dental), vision (Heritage Vision), life and disability insurance, and employee assistance with no‑cost mental health support. Wellbeing resources extend to pet insurance and on‑site fitness classes.
-
Parental & Family Support — Paid leave supports birth, adoption, and fostering, alongside fertility benefits and adoption assistance up to $10,000. Family resources include childcare supports, daycare discounts, and Care.com membership.
-
Leave & Time Off Breadth — Paid time off allows up to four weeks in the first year. Time away also includes seven company holidays and additional personal significance days.
